yeah just get it warm, every gear.
drive, neutral, reverse, neutral, drive, neutral, etc.
until u feel good about it, just remember to check it in neutral..
cause if u check it in park the reading is going to be higher..

Actually, there's an optimum fill curve in the service manual based on engine temp. I try to follow that as best as possible.
Motorbrreath:
If you're going to pull the tranny pan and you haven't done it yet, put a piggy back type plug in the thing. It makes it unbelieveably easy to change the fluid and pull the pan. I put my plug on the back passenger's side of the pan just above where the magnet is. I put it in the side of the pan not the bottomso I don't ever have to worry about catching it on something. Put a little RTV between the washers and the pan for a good seal and you're good to go.
